How to restore colour in your underwater photos, step by step
Correcting an underwater photo is not moving sliders at random until it looks acceptable. There is a logical order, and following it saves you half the work and avoids the pink results that give away a bad correction.
Before you start: RAW or JPEG
If you can shoot RAW, do. The difference is not theoretical: RAW keeps 12 to 14 bits per channel against the 8 of a JPEG. In practice, in the nearly empty red channel of a photo taken at 20 metres, RAW still holds usable data where JPEG holds only noise.
If all you have is JPEG that is fine, it corrects perfectly well. Just be aware you will reach the limit sooner, so do not push.
One rule worth keeping: always work on a copy and keep the original untouched. A colour correction destroys information irreversibly, and a year from now you may want to develop that same photo differently.
The correct order of adjustments
Step 1. White balance
This solves roughly 70% of the problem. You are telling the software what should be neutral grey in the photo so it can rebalance every channel from there.
With the eyedropper, look for something that in reality was grey or white: sand, a pale rock, a buddy's tank, a regulator, a mask skirt. Avoid the background water, which is not neutral, and avoid anything with a colour of its own.
If there is no neutral point anywhere in the scene, use automatic correction and then refine by eye with temperature and tint.
Step 2. Exposure
Now that the colour is right, set the overall brightness. Do it after white balance, not before: changing the channel balance alters perceived luminosity and you would have to redo it.
Watch the sun. If you have beams or surface in frame, check that no area has gone completely white. Once a region hits pure white there is no information left to recover.
Step 3. Contrast and blacks
Underwater photos usually arrive flat and slightly veiled, because suspended particles scatter the light. Raising contrast and pulling the blacks down a little restores the sense of depth.
One detail that separates amateur from professional work: do not crush the blacks completely. Leaving them slightly lifted, short of zero, gives a more cinematic and less harsh finish.
Step 4. Saturation
This goes last, never first. If you saturate before correcting colour, what you amplify is the blue cast, which is the opposite of what you want.
If your software offers it, use vibrance rather than plain saturation: it affects muted colours more and already vivid ones less, so it is much harder to overdo.
Step 5. Sharpening, only where it belongs
Sharpen the subject, not the water. Sharpening the blue background only makes noise and suspended particles visible, which is exactly what you do not want on show.
The four mistakes that ruin a correction
| Mistake | How it looks | Fix |
|---|---|---|
| Too much red | Pink faces, orange sand, violet water | Lower the correction intensity; not every photo needs the same |
| Saturating first | Garish blue with a still-grey subject | Correct colour first, saturate at the end |
| Blowing the sun | Flat white patches with no detail | Pull highlights down and compress the top end instead of raising exposure |
| Sharpening the water | Heavily emphasised particles and noise | Apply sharpening to the subject only |

Frequently asked questions
In what order should I adjust an underwater photo?
White balance, exposure, contrast and blacks, saturation, and sharpening last. Changing the order forces you to redo earlier adjustments.
Do I need Lightroom to correct diving photos?
No. Lightroom gives more control, especially with RAW, but a dedicated underwater editor handles the base correction in one click and is enough for social media and web.
Why does my photo turn pink or purple when I correct it?
The most common cause is pushing the red channel too far, usually by applying a fixed correction to a photo that already had plenty of red. Lower the correction intensity.
